Output 75691446968cf178eb926a787f7052e644a2b8efe476dc41ca072d7cc6f4151b:30

value
2576793
script pubkey
OP_0 OP_PUSHBYTES_20 69fc8062f81cada3b578e6790f62aa37ff79c323
address
bc1qd87gqchcrjk68dtcueus7c42xllhnserev9lu0
transaction
75691446968cf178eb926a787f7052e644a2b8efe476dc41ca072d7cc6f4151b
spent
true